Why Choose a 12V 100W Solar Panel System?
Perfect for scenarios where space and weight matter, these systems deliver:
- Daily output of 400-600Wh (4-6 peak sun hours)
- Compact size (typically 40" x 20" x 1")
- Lightweight design (15-25 lbs)
Quick Comparison: Solar Panel Types
Type | Efficiency | Weight | Cost/Watt |
---|---|---|---|
Monocrystalline | 18-22% | 4.5 lbs | $0.85-$1.20 |
Polycrystalline | 15-17% | 5.2 lbs | $0.70-$0.90 |

Installation Made Simple
Follow these steps for optimal performance:
- Position panel at 30°-45° angle
- Use corrosion-resistant mounting brackets
- Connect through MPPT charge controller
Pro tip: Add tilt adjustments to boost winter output by 20-35%!

Did you know? Pairing with 100Ah lithium batteries extends usable capacity to 80% vs 50% in lead-acid models.

FAQ: 12V 100W Solar Systems
Q: Can it power a 500W appliance? A: Yes, through battery storage - about 45 minutes per 100Ah battery.
Q: Maintenance requirements? A: Just occasional cleaning - no moving parts!
Q: Winter performance? A: Expect 20-30% output reduction in freezing conditions.
